def fetch( self, *, key: handlers.HandlerId, body: bodies.Body, ) -> Optional[ProgressRecord]: safe_key = key.replace('/', '.') full_key = f'{self.prefix}/{safe_key}' if self.prefix else safe_key value = body.metadata.annotations.get(full_key, None) content = json.loads(value) if value is not None else None return cast(Optional[ProgressRecord], content)
def purge( self, *, key: handlers.HandlerId, body: bodies.Body, patch: patches.Patch, ) -> None: safe_key = key.replace('/', '.') full_key = f'{self.prefix}/{safe_key}' if self.prefix else safe_key if full_key in body.metadata.annotations or full_key in patch.meta.annotations: patch.meta.annotations[full_key] = None

def store( self, *, key: handlers.HandlerId, record: ProgressRecord, body: bodies.Body, patch: patches.Patch, ) -> None: safe_key = key.replace('/', '.') full_key = f'{self.prefix}/{safe_key}' if self.prefix else safe_key clean_data = {key: val for key, val in record.items() if self.verbose or val is not None} patch.meta.annotations[full_key] = json.dumps(clean_data)
